Background
Many small winged insects exist at night in summer, and particularly in the breeding industry and the planting industry, a large number of winged insects influence the healthy growth of livestock and crops, so that effective killing of harmful winged insects is very important.
In a traditional Chinese patent document with the application number of CN202120532283.X, a light source insect trapping device is recorded and disclosed, and the trap is not convenient to move, the insect sticking plate after being used is inconvenient to collect, certain adverse effects are brought to the using process of people, and therefore the solar portable light source trap is provided.

This embodiment is of a solar portable light source trap.
As shown in fig. 1-4, a solar portable light source trap comprises a light source trap body 1, a solar panel 2 is arranged on the outer surface of the upper end of the light source trap body 1, a cleaning mechanism 3 is arranged on the outer side of the solar panel 2, an auxiliary mechanism 4 and a pest sticking plate 5 are arranged on the outer surface of the lower end of the light source trap body 1, the pest sticking plate 5 is located at the front end of the auxiliary mechanism 4, an adhesive tape 6 is arranged on the outer surface of the upper end of the pest sticking plate 5, the cleaning mechanism 3 comprises a guide rail 301, a motor 302, a mounting plate 303, a lead screw 304, a moving block 305, a connecting block 306, a brush plate 307, bristles 308, a sliding block 309 and a guide rod 310, the motor 302 is located at the front end of the guide rail 301, the mounting plate 303 is located on the outer wall of the motor 302, the outer surface of one end of the lead screw 304 is directly connected with the inner wall of the motor 302 through a coupler, the moving block 305 is located on the outer wall of the lead screw 304, the connecting block 306 is located on the outer surface of the upper end of the moving block 305, the brush board 307 is located on the outer surface of the upper end of the connecting block 306, the bristles 308 are located on the outer surface of the lower end of the brush board 307, the sliding block 309 is located on the outer surface of the lower end of the moving block 305, the guide rod 310 penetrates through the sliding block 309, the mounting plate 303 is arranged between the motor 302 and the guide rail 301, the outer surface of the front end of the guide rail 301 is detachably connected with the outer surface of one end of the motor 302 through the mounting plate 303, a threaded structure is arranged between the screw rod 304 and the moving block 305, the outer wall of the screw rod 304 is in threaded connection with the inner surface of the middle of the moving block 305 through the threaded structure, a first fixing groove is arranged between the connecting block 306 and the brush board 307, the outer surface of the upper end of the connecting block 306 is fixedly connected with the outer surface of the lower end of the brush board 307 through the first fixing groove, a sliding groove is arranged between the sliding block 309 and the guide rod 310, and the inner surface of the middle of the sliding block 309 is in sliding connection with the outer wall of the guide rod 310 through the sliding groove.
It should be noted that, through the arranged cleaning mechanism 3, people can more conveniently clean the solar panel 2, the solar panel 2 is prevented from being contaminated by too much dust to affect the power generation effect, the practicability of the trap is effectively improved, the motor 302 is arranged on the guide rail 301 through the mounting plate 303, the motor 302 drives the screw rod 304 to rotate through the coupling after being electrified, the screw rod 304 drives the moving block 305 to reciprocate, the moving block 305 drives the brush plate 307 to reciprocate through the connecting block 306 after reciprocating, the brush plate 307 drives the brush hair 308 to scrub the solar panel 2 back and forth, the dust on the solar panel 2 is brushed down to prevent the solar panel 2 from being contaminated by too much dust, through the arranged auxiliary mechanism 4, people can more conveniently use the trap, people can more conveniently collect the used pest sticking plate 5, and people can conveniently concentrate the treatment, effectual convenience that has improved people, backup pad 402 supports light source trapper main part 1, connecting pin 404 runs through in stopper 403 to the inside of light source trapper main part 1, install light source trapper main part 1 in backup pad 402, the lower extreme of base 401 is provided with lockable universal wheel 406, make things convenient for people to remove the trapper, the upper end surface of base 401 is provided with collecting box 405, can collect the mythimna separata board 5 after using, make things convenient for people's centralized processing.
